GPS Walk st116 Ben Venue from Kinlochard |
|
|
| Steady climb to good views | |
| Route Details: Kinlochard, Ledard Burn, Ben Venue, Ledard Burn, Kinlochard | |
Length: 11.00km (7ml) | Ascent: 772m (2534ft) | Time: 5.00hrs | Grade: |
